- Over 40 steps–from forging to hardening, grinding, and assembly – go into making our traditional forged quality knives.
- Forged blade–Each blade is forged from a single piece of chrome-molybdenum-vanadium steel while red-hot and then hardened to approximately 58° Rockwell.
- Long-lasting sharpness–The blades are sharpened on a ceramic disc at an angle of 14° on each side. This results in extreme sharpness and high cutting performance along the entire length of the blade.
- Perfect balance–The so-called bolster ensures the optimal balance of our professional knives and prevents the hand from slipping onto the blade.
